Second,  that’s the end of cars being scarce.  Flood gate is open.  Buyers’ market is in full swing.  There is nobody at the auctions and at very best the buyers are, to quote Forrest Gump, “ as picky as picky can be” or something like that.  Simply put, there ain’t nobody in the lanes.  It’s a ghost town. 

I tell you this as a warning. We will have over 700 units on the block this week and we have an absolute flood on the way.  No, it’s a tsunami. There are very few things in the wholesale business that are absolutes, but this one is chiseled in granite, I am selling.  Last week we sold everything and borrowed a car to get home.  This week, make no mistake, every one of my orphans are finding a new home, period.

 So if you are one of the 1,000 dealers that have given us the courtesy of logging on one of my lanes on simulcast, see a bowling alley as opposed to a lane packed with people like we always have had, don’t get frightened.  Make no mistake Jake, these babies are on a one way ticket to a new home.  Don’t get scared by stupid low prices thinking you are missing something, they can’t be getting sold for that price.  No, no, no.  We will be taking the doe, even if it’s low, and letting the go.

Pay attention to two items.  First, they are guaranteed to be what we say they are.  Second, the price is what it is not because the unit in question is not a hog even though it may be hog money, and we will be selling, regardless of price.  It is a new market.  Don’t worry about me.  I am selling…and then buying on the new market.  Dreaming about dopey prices and frustrating willing buyers has never been, or will ever be, my modus operandi.  We won’t be starting now just because it hurts only when I breathe in the market we are in. 

It’s officially your turn.  You can win now…..buy trust me, I make it up after Thanksgiving.  I predict the credit rat market will be back this year.  The warranties are up on all the Cash for Junkers buyers that got swept out of the market and bought new as opposed to used.  They will be back this year because their credit is just as banged up as the Hyundai they bought four years ago.  I think we will get a bit of an uptick in the export market.  I have had a lot of activity on my website and Google Analytics from countries that have been sound asleep for the past year or so.  So while I am prognosticating a supreme Spring market that starts for us in November December, I will be selling , regardless of prices.
